An innovative project coffee has arrived from Ethiopia.
The Sky Project aims to find sustainable solutions to global warming while at the same time sourcing higher quality coffee, and is preparing to produce more quality coffee for the future by implementing early cultivation at higher elevations than previously possible.
This process is called TIM, which stands for Terroir Intensified Maceration, and by collecting and isolating appropriate microorganisms from the coffee cherries and their surrounding environment and fermenting them together with the coffee cherries, the terroir-derived characteristics are amplified, producing a sweet flavor that cannot be felt with the usual Washed process. This process amplifies the terroir-derived characteristics of the coffee and produces a sweet flavor that cannot be felt with the usual washed process.
The varieties used in this coffee are 74158 varieties grown by Mr. Tamiru Tadesse, the owner of one of Ethiopia's leading plantations.
In addition to the Clean mouthfeel derived from the process, the wine has a rich sweetness reminiscent of La France or White Grape.
Variety: 74158
Altitude: 2,450m
Processing: Tim Washed
Tasting Notes: Jasmine, La France, White Grape, Black Cherry, Improve
